    04 d2a ECU issue

    Hey guys

    I have a 04 d2a which i just picked up last week and the ecu throws out codes that can't be cleared and can cause a lock up of the ecu, I've drove it for a bit with no issue but my mechanic is telling me i should change it. He suspects its been poorly flash and had a half flash hence the reason to replace it. I'm just wondering can a half/poorly flashed ecu be fixed ???

    also i don't know the codes its throwing out, so ill get them next week.

    Thanks Richard

    What we need in terms of information are:
    ECU Model. (Found on the sticker on the opposite end of the ecu from the plugs.
    Fuel Map ID (Found in the info section using a nanocom)
    Variant Map ID (Found same a s fuel map ID)
    Fault codes it is throwing up.

    That way I / someone else here can check the maps are correct for the ECU and the engine and determine what the fault codes are and their meaning.

    What do you mean lock up???

    Fault codes listed should be because of incorrect software. This normally happens when you get remap file wich is a copy and not compatible.

    You can check your ECU part number and see if the software ID and fuel tune ID matches with the following infos.

    swdxe004swtnp004 - NNN000130
    swdxe007swtnp004 - NNN000130
    swdxe007swtnp006 - NNN500030

    Nevertheless, this is no reason to change the ECU... just the map file
